引言
随着互联网技术的飞速发展,办公自动化(OA)系统已成为企业提高工作效率、实现信息化管理的重要工具。前端框架作为构建用户界面的关键技术,对于OA系统的开发具有重要意义。本文将探讨如何通过掌握前端框架,轻松上手OA系统开发。
一、前端框架概述
前端框架是指用于简化前端开发过程、提高开发效率的一系列工具和库。目前,市面上流行的前端框架主要有以下几种:
- React:由Facebook开发,具有组件化、虚拟DOM等特性,广泛应用于Web应用开发。
- Vue:由尤雨溪开发,易于上手,具有响应式数据绑定、组件化等特点,受到越来越多开发者的喜爱。
- Angular:由Google开发,具有模块化、双向数据绑定等特点,适用于大型项目开发。
二、前端框架在OA系统开发中的应用
- 提高开发效率:前端框架提供了丰富的组件和工具,可以快速搭建用户界面,降低开发难度。
- 提升用户体验:通过前端框架,可以实现丰富的交互效果,提升用户体验。
- 易于维护和扩展:前端框架具有模块化、组件化的特点,便于维护和扩展。
三、掌握前端框架的关键点
- 熟悉框架原理:了解前端框架的核心概念、原理和常用API,有助于更好地运用框架。
- 学习组件化开发:掌握组件的创建、使用和封装,提高代码复用性。
- 掌握数据绑定和状态管理:熟悉数据绑定和状态管理机制,实现动态交互和响应式设计。
- 学习前端性能优化:了解前端性能优化的方法和技巧,提高系统性能。
四、实战案例:使用Vue框架开发OA系统
以下是一个使用Vue框架开发OA系统的简单案例:
- 项目搭建:使用Vue CLI创建项目,安装必要的依赖。
- 路由配置:使用Vue Router配置路由,实现页面跳转。
- 组件开发:创建登录、首页、用户管理、部门管理等组件。
- 数据绑定:使用Vue的数据绑定功能,实现用户界面与数据同步。
- 状态管理:使用Vuex管理全局状态,实现组件间数据共享。
五、总结
掌握前端框架对于OA系统开发具有重要意义。通过学习前端框架,开发者可以轻松上手OA系统开发,提高开发效率,提升用户体验。在实际开发过程中,要注重框架原理的学习、组件化开发、数据绑定和状态管理等方面的掌握,以提高项目质量和开发效率。
